Output 073dbd6f681f363958fb0598da0d952182ea5a08248d6ba961cacde8fceaa0af:115

value
28669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82cf3488d142b841be0fe3d95c23426398dfb2df OP_EQUAL
address
3DcfzMPKSyP6gv5WHnhbjY3kt6rucfEjQw
transaction
073dbd6f681f363958fb0598da0d952182ea5a08248d6ba961cacde8fceaa0af
spent
true